Interested in helping us make Maestro as awesome as possible every single week? Come get your hands dirty with Roy Janik (Hideout owner and Artistic Director), Andy Crouch (Education Director) and Steven Rutkowski (Hideout Tech Guru Extraordinaire). We’ll talk about (and PLAY with) best practices for getting the tech booth set up before the show for lights and sound, making the theater feel welcoming and exciting for the audience, how to kick off the show with energy and panache, how to make the improvisers look amazing on stage and maybe even shine a little bit yourself.
